Cast bronze tusk-stand in the form of a human head. Edo peoples. From Benin City, Nigeria, 15th CE (?). Hair dressed in overlapping layers, and with a close-fitting collar of beads. On each eyebrow are four vertical cicatrices, and between these two longer vertical apertures which have been inlaid, probably with iron. Cast iron, bronze, incised, 21 x 16 x 18.5 cm. Inv. Af1897,1217.3.
